About agriculture in Gusanagyugh
Gusanagyugh is located in the Shirak Province of Armenia, situated on a high-altitude plateau characterized by its fertile volcanic soil and open, windswept landscapes. The surrounding rural area is part of the historic Ani region, featuring rolling hills and expansive fields that stretch towards the Akhuryan River valley near the western border.
Agriculture in this part of Shirak is dominated by the cultivation of hardy cereal crops such as wheat and barley, which are well-suited to the local climate. Livestock farming is also highly significant, with local smallholders and larger farms focusing on cattle and sheep breeding for both dairy and meat production, utilizing the natural mountain pastures during the warmer months.
